Course Details

By studying this programme, students gain valuable knowledge and skills that are crucial for understanding and promoting good nutrition practices in individuals and communities. Additionally, students will explore global issues in nutrition including the role of food and diet in relation to health and disease. 

Nutrition is the study of nutrients in food coupled with how the body uses them and their relationship between diet, health and disease. Through evidence-based research, students will learn to identify facts from fiction concerning dietary recommendations and healthy eating. They will learn how to handle and prepare food, where to identify key nutrients and the impact of processing on the nutritional quality of foods.

BSc (Hons) in Nutrition programme has been accredited by the Association for Nutrition (AfN) (reference no AC339) and is the only AfN accredited programme in Malaysia. (Date accreditation was granted on 1 May 2024; Date due for reaccreditation: 18 March 2029). AfN Programme Accreditation is a quality mark awarded to degree programmes which meet the high standards required by the AfN.

Through a combination of theoretical learning and practical experiences, students learn about various aspects of nutrition, including macronutrients, micronutrients, dietary requirements, metabolism, and the impact of nutrition on human health.

Year 1
Typical core modules

  • Food Materials and Ingredients 
  • Introduction to Nutrition 
  • Human Physiology 
  • Diet, Nutrition and Lifestyle
  • Statistical Skills for Bioscientists 
  • Food and Catering 
  • Food Hygiene and Safety

Year 2
Typical core modules

  • Principles of Immunology
  • Nutritional Regulation, Physiology and Endocrinology 
  • Global Issues in Nutrition 
  • Nutrition, Metabolism and Disease
  • Practical Techniques in Human Nutrition
  • Personal and Professional Skills for Nutritionists 
  • Genetic and Nutrition

Year 3
Typical core modules

  • Nutrition and the Health of Populations 
  • Undergraduate Research Project (Nutrition)
  • Clinical Nutrition 
  • Changing Behaviour, Promoting Health
  • Professional Training Placement in Nutrition

Why choose this course?

  • Upon graduation, our graduates can register as a Nutritionist in Malaysia under the Allied Health Profession (AHP) Act 774.
  • Graduates of our Bsc (Hons) in Nutrition programme are eligible to apply via Direct Entry for UK Voluntary Register of Nutritionists (UKVRN) registration as a Registered Associate Nutritionist (ANutr).
  • Our programme benefits from industrial partnerships that include topics delivered by industry experts. Students will interact with and learn from guest lecturers who bring valuable experience and knowledge to the programme.
  • The Programme includes industrial field trips to provide students with hands-on experience in various industries.
  • The School has purpose-built facilities to support students' learning, including a Biosciences Laboratory, Microbiology Laboratory, Instrument Laboratory, Mammalian Cell Culture Laboratory, Centre of Excellence for Post-Harvest Biotechnology, Anthropometry Laboratory, Nutrition Analytical Laboratory and Nutrition Research Kitchen.
